The 2022 edition of the World University Rankings by Research Field by Quacquarelli Symonds, a UK university evaluation institution, revealed that Japanese universities are among the highest in Asia, but overall their status has dropped further.

 Among the universities in the Asian region with the top 50 research fields, the University of Tokyo has the largest number of fields, 41. The second is Seoul University in South Korea 2, and the third is Beijing University in China 38.Among Japanese universities, Kyoto University is ranked 3th with 37.It can be confirmed that Japan's top universities are still at the highest peak in Asia.
